質問編集履歴
1
前提条件追加
test
CHANGED
File without changes
|
test
CHANGED
@@ -91,3 +91,21 @@
|
|
91
91
|
とエラーが出てしまいます。このエラーを出さなくするためにはcatchを書けばいいみたいなことはわかりましたが、下手に書くとエラーが増えたり、キャンセルしたのにthen以下が実行されたりしてしまいます。
|
92
92
|
|
93
93
|
catchはどこにどう書けば適切に動いてくれるのでしょうか?
|
94
|
+
|
95
|
+
|
96
|
+
|
97
|
+
---- 追記 ---
|
98
|
+
|
99
|
+
|
100
|
+
|
101
|
+
```javascript
|
102
|
+
|
103
|
+
confirm("削除してよろしいですか?").then(function(){
|
104
|
+
|
105
|
+
// 削除処理
|
106
|
+
|
107
|
+
}).catch(function(e){});
|
108
|
+
|
109
|
+
```
|
110
|
+
|
111
|
+
呼び出し時にこうすればいいのはわかってますが、できればconfirm定義付近にcatchを書いておいて、呼び出し時には書かなくていいようにしたいのです。
|